What is Rediwall?
Rediwall is a PVC-based permanent formwork system designed for quick and efficient wall construction. Manufactured by AFS, it’s widely used for basements, retaining walls, and commercial buildings due to its pre-finished surface, minimal waste, and fast installation.
Unlike traditional formwork, Rediwall panels lock together easily, eliminating the need for extensive on-site cutting or finishing. Once installed and filled with concrete, Rediwall forms a strong, durable wall with high moisture resistance—making it a reliable choice for various structural applications.
Pros of Rediwall
Fast Installation: The snap-lock system enables quick and hassle-free assembly, reducing labour time and costs.
Low Maintenance: The pre-finished PVC surface eliminates the need for rendering or additional finishing, saving time and materials.
Strong and Durable: Once filled with concrete, Rediwall provides high structural integrity, making it suitable for load-bearing applications.
Lightweight & Easy to Handle: Compared to traditional formwork, Rediwall is lighter, making transportation, handling, and installation more efficient.
Cons of Rediwall
Limited Fire Rating: Some Rediwall systems may not meet fire compliance requirements without additional fireproofing treatments.
Waterproofing Considerations: While moisture-resistant, Rediwall may require external waterproofing for basements and underground structures to prevent water ingress.
Steel Reinforcement Needed: For load-bearing applications, steel reinforcement must be installed inside the walls to achieve maximum structural strength.

What is Dincel?
Dincel Structural Walling is a polymer-based permanent formwork system designed for fast, durable, and structurally sound wall construction. Unlike traditional formwork, Dincel panels interlock seamlessly, creating a hollow form that is then filled with concrete for high-strength load-bearing walls.
Pros of Dincel Wall
What sets Dincel apart is its integrated fibre reinforcement, which enhances crack resistance and structural integrity. It is widely used in basements, retaining walls, and commercial developments, offering built-in waterproofing and compliance with Australian fire and building standards.
Integrated Waterproofing: Dincel’s built-in waterproofing system eliminates the need for additional membranes, making it ideal for basements, wet areas, and underground structures.
Fire Compliance: Meets AS3600 (Concrete Structures Code) and AS5113 (Fire Spread Testing), ensuring it complies with Australian fire safety regulations.
Minimal Waste: Dincel panels are pre-cut to size, reducing on-site material wastage and improving construction efficiency.
Structural Efficiency: The polymer composition and fibre reinforcement improve crack resistance, reducing the need for additional reinforcements while maintaining structural integrity.
Cons of Dincel
More Complex to Cut: Although pre-cut to size, on-site modifications can be more challenging compared to Rediwall, requiring specialised tools.
Higher Initial Cost: Dincel panels are generally more expensive per square metre than Rediwall, though long-term savings on waterproofing and compliance may offset this.
Installation Requires Precision: Misaligned panels can be difficult to correct once installed, making careful handling and accurate placement essential.

Rediwall vs Dincel: Head-to-Head Comparison
Choosing between Rediwall and Dincel comes down to key factors like cost, installation, durability, compliance, and sustainability. Here’s how they compare:
1. Cost Comparison
Rediwall is generally more affordable in terms of material costs.
Dincel has a higher upfront cost, but its integrated waterproofing and fire compliance can lead to long-term savings.
Both systems help reduce labour costs compared to traditional blockwork, thanks to their quick installation.
2. Installation Process
Rediwall features a snap-lock system, making assembly fast and straightforward.
Dincel uses a click-together system, but requires precise alignment to avoid installation issues.
Both systems are lightweight, making transportation and handling easier than conventional formwork.
3. Durability & Lifespan
Both systems offer high durability and are resistant to moisture, pests, and rot.
Dincel’s fibre-reinforced polymer enhances crack resistance and adds extra structural integrity.
Both require concrete filling to achieve maximum strength and longevity.
4. Compliance & Certifications
Dincel is fire-compliant and certified under AS3600 (Concrete Structures Code) and AS5113 (Fire Spread Testing).
Rediwall offers fire-rated options, but some applications may require additional fireproofing.
Both systems meet Australian NCC standards for permanent formwork.
5. Sustainability
Both Rediwall and Dincel use recyclable materials, reducing environmental impact.
Dincel holds an Environmental Product Declaration (EPD) certification, making it a more eco-friendly choice.
Each system has its strengths—Rediwall is cost-effective and quick to install, while Dincel excels in waterproofing, fire compliance, and durability. Your final choice should depend on your project's specific requirements.
